On summer nights in Kyoto, Arashiyama transforms into a dreamlike world during the Tōrō Nagashi, or Lantern Floating. First held in 1949 to honor the war dead, the ceremony has become a beloved tradition where families send off the spirits of their ancestors and pray for health and safety. Around Togetsukyo Bridge, Buddhist monks conduct a memorial service as lanterns with gentle flames are set adrift on the Katsura River, their shimmering light creating a mystical scene like a picture scroll brought to life.

Anyone can join by registering on the day, writing a wish on a lantern, and placing it on the water. As night falls, the mountain across the river is lit with the blazing torii-shaped fire of the Daimonji Festival. The breathtaking moment when the flickering lanterns and fiery silhouette overlap is one of Kyoto’s most unforgettable sights.

Getting there is simple—just 15 minutes by train from Kyoto Station to JR Saga-Arashiyama, or about 20 minutes on a direct line from central Kawaramachi to Hankyu Arashiyama.
